When a strong colony consistently underperforms during the main nectar flow, the cause is rarely weather — and rarely the bees themselves. In most cases, the sequence began four to six weeks earlier with a brood distribution imbalance that went unnoticed.
This video breaks down the biological mechanism behind that misalignment: how uneven brood distribution fragments nurse bee allocation, delays the nurse-to-forager transition, and ultimately reduces the effective foraging force during the critical bloom window. What appears to be population strength can conceal structural inefficiency.
We examine inspection sequencing, brood frame evaluation benchmarks, nurse bee density assessment, super placement timing, and the narrow intervention thresholds that define whether correction remains possible. The progression from early spring stimulation errors to late-season foraging suppression is traced step by step across a temperate climate calendar.
From early expansion through pre-flow preparation, this analysis focuses on cause and effect — not reaction. By the time the main nectar flow opens, the population structure has already been shaped.
